Filters play a crucial role in protecting the engine of string trimmers, blowers, and hedge trimmers. A high-quality replacement filter minimizes dust, debris, and fine particulates from entering the carburetor or intake pathways, which otherwise cause fuel inefficiency and overheating. When you select a filter, consider the filtration efficiency, material durability, and compatibility with your specific model. Some filters are designed for wet or dusty environments, offering moisture resistance and easier cleaning. Regular inspection and timely replacement prevent clogging that reduces airflow and fuel flow. A well-chosen filter maintains steady engine rpm, smoother operation, and better fuel economy over the tool’s lifetime.
In addition to compatibility, assess how easy the filter is to install and service. Replacement filters with clear direction on orientation, seals, and clips accelerate maintenance and reduce the risk of improper seating. Look for filters that resist deformation under heat and vibration, because a misshapen element can create air leaks or unfiltered intake. Read product reviews focusing on real-world performance in lawns, gardens, or construction sites. Another critical factor is the filter’s resistance to moisture and mold, which can happen in damp storage spaces. Investing in reputable brands often yields longer service intervals and more reliable performance under demanding conditions.

Start by locating your tool’s exact model number and engine type. This information guides you to filters with precise dimensions, gasket sizes, and connection styles. Once identified, compare micron ratings to determine how fine the filtration is. A lower micron count generally means better containment of tiny particles, though it can increase airflow resistance if the filter isn’t designed properly. Examine the material composition; pleated paper and synthetic blends offer strong filtration and extended life versus loose fibrous components. Finally, verify warranty coverage and return policies, because a compatible filter with good support can spare you future troubleshooting and ensure you aren’t stuck with an ill-fitting part.

After narrowing options, check environmental factors that affect filter performance over time. In dry climates, filters may accumulate dust quickly and require more frequent changes, while humid conditions can promote mold growth if storage isn’t ideal. Consider whether the filter features anti-microbial coatings or moisture-resistant housings, which reduce the risk of contamination during operation. Also, evaluate the filter’s impact on overall airflow and engine vacuum. A poor choice can choke airflow, leading to diminished power and increased fuel consumption. A well-matched replacement preserves engine balance and keeps tools operating smoothly across many jobs without unexpected downtime.

Developing a maintenance plan around your garden tools ensures filters stay effective for longer. Set a schedule that aligns with seasonality, workload, and the tool’s operating hours. Start with visual inspections before each use, looking for deformities, cracks, or oil leaks that could compromise filtration. Clean filters according to manufacturer guidance, or replace them if cleaning cannot restore performance. Keep filters away from hatch lines and moisture-prone areas in storage to prevent degradation. Regular maintenance reduces the risk of particulate intrusion into the engine, preserving fuel efficiency and preventing unnecessary wear on inertial components.
A systematic approach to replacement timing saves money and prevents performance loss. Track hours of operation and note any changes in engine sound, throttle response, or power delivery, as these symptoms may indicate a clogged or failing filter. For seasonal tools that rest over winter, replace the filter before heavy use resumes to avoid a sudden dip in performance. Store spares in a dry, cool location away from sunlight, chemicals, and pests. A proactive policy minimizes unplanned downtime and extends the life of both the filter and the engine.

Before committing, create a checklist that covers fit, filtration efficiency, and installation ease. Confirm model compatibility by cross-referencing the engine type, fuel system, and intake design. Record the filter’s micron rating and confirm the media type, ensuring it suits your typical workload and climate. Check the seal integrity and whether the assembly requires tools or can be mounted by hand. Finally, verify warranty terms and the supplier’s return policy, so you’re protected if the part doesn’t meet expectations after installation.
